In this intense episode of the Blood Brothers Podcast, Dilly and Aki Hussain speak with senior lecturer and criminologist at Liverpool John Moores University, Dr Rizwaan Sabir, about his new book, 'The Suspect: Counterterrorism, Islam, and the Security State'. #BloodBrothersPodcast #Terrorism #Islamophobia Topics of discussion include: Pursuing politics in university after 9/11 as a politicised Muslim: 00:02:17 - 00:09:30 Downloading an Al Qaeda training manual for post-grad research: 00:09:31 - 00:13:33 'Operation Minerva' and the case of the 'Nottingham Two': 00:13:34 - 00:21:20 Matrix of counterterrorism, state surveillance/violence and Prevent: 00:21:21 - 00:37:49 The aftermath and making sense of Operation Minerva: 00:37:50 - 00:43:06 Mental health and "trauma triggers": 00:43:07 - 00:49:06 Reasons for writing the book and dealing with state violence: 00:49:07 - 00:59:30 Closing and where to buy the book: 00:59:31 - 01:02:03   FOLLOW 5PILLARS ON: Facebook: https://www.facebook.com/5pillarsuk Instagram: https://www.instagram.com/5pillarsnews Twitter: https://twitter.com/5Pillarsuk YouTube: https://www.youtube.com/5pillars Website: https://5pillarsuk.com/
